Rural Retreat, VA 24374 Frost Dates

24374, near Rural Retreat, VA: the frost window

Zone 7a

Typically, the last spring freeze lands around 04/25, roughly 240 days out. Fall's first freeze usually shows up around 10/18, roughly 174 days after the last spring frost.

Zone 7a (0 to 5°F average annual minimum) comes from the USDA Plant Hardiness Zone Map; the frost dates above are the 1991-2020 normal at the nearest reporting NOAA station for Rural Retreat, not a forecast for this year.

Why 04/25 isn't a guarantee

04/25 is the middle of 30 years of NOAA records, not a promise. Getting tender plants in by 04/10 carries real risk, frost has hit that late in about 9 of 10 years here. Wait until 05/16 and only about 1 year in 10 sees frost after that.
